Alright.. The TowelCMS database edits certain tables in the MoopleDEV SQL database, as well as creates others. Meaning that the CMS is built to run around MoopleDEV, by sharing it's database information.
Therefore when a user registers, and enters his P.I.C in game, it changes the field pic in the database, where row = player.
Then the player goes to the website, and edits his P.I.C. He can then use his updated PIC in-game.
